Upcoming ‌Concerts ‍to Savor: Discover Local Talent and Touring Stars

This⁣ week is ⁢bursting with musical energy as Grand Junction opens its doors to a variety of local ‍talent and‌ touring ​stars. From cozy ⁤venues to⁤ expansive theaters, there’s a concert to ​suit ⁤every taste. ‌Whether you’re a fan of rock, country,‌ or indie, the upcoming shows ‍will ‌undoubtedly satisfy your sonic cravings. ‍Here’s a peek at some highlights:

  • Thursday, March ⁢14: Local sensation⁣ The High⁤ Desert ⁤Band takes the ‍stage at The Mesa Theater, bringing their​ eclectic‍ mix of folk and rock.
  • Friday, March 15: Don’t ‍miss the​ electrifying National⁢ Bluegrass Night at the Avalon Theatre featuring​ renowned artists from ⁢across the country.
  • Saturday,‌ March 16:⁣ Experience the ‍soulful sounds of Jazz ⁣Under​ the Stars at​ Lincoln Park, showcasing both ​local jazz bands⁢ and special guests.

In addition to these‌ performances, there’s ⁢an exciting array of concerts featuring touring artists. Those looking⁤ for a​ night of memorable music should mark their calendars. With a mix of genres and ⁢styles, you’ll have⁣ the​ chance ⁤to discover ​new favorites and sing along to beloved hits:

ArtistGenreDateVenue
Sarah McLachlanPop/FolkMarch 12Pepsi Center
The ‌LumineersFolk​ RockMarch 13Two Rivers Convention Center
Luke CombsCountryMarch 17Grand Junction Event Center

This week⁤ promises unforgettable ⁤performances that celebrate both emerging and established artists. Local ​talent continues‌ to thrive alongside some of the biggest names in music today.‌ Gather ⁤your friends, grab your tickets, ‌and let the‍ rhythms‍ of our community inspire‌ a week filled​ with⁢ unforgettable melodies!

Cultural Events to Explore: Art Exhibitions and Theatrical Performances

This ‍week, immerse yourself in the vibrant⁢ pulse of culture right here in Grand⁣ Junction.​ First up, the Art & ‌Soul Exhibition ⁣ will be ‌showcasing ​the works of local​ artists from March 14⁢ to March 16 at the ⁣Downtown Arts District. Attendees can wander through an array of media including paintings, sculptures, and mixed-media⁣ installations that reflect the unique spirit‌ of our community. ​Don’t forget to participate in the interactive mural project, where ⁤you can ‍leave ‌your artistic mark!

On the​ theatrical ⁣front, prepare to be ​captivated ⁣by⁣ the gripping performance of ⁤ “Shadows of the Past” at⁤ the Grand Junction Theatre from March⁤ 15 ​to March 17. This​ play weaves an intricate⁣ story ​of ⁤love, loss, and redemption⁣ set against the‍ backdrop ​of our town’s rich history. Featuring ‍a‍ talented ‍local cast, the show promises to be both​ thought-provoking and entertaining. ‌Be sure to grab⁤ your tickets early, as performances ‌are expected to sell out ⁤quickly!

the Monthly Open Mic​ Night at The ⁢Coffee⁢ House on March‌ 12 offers a fantastic opportunity for budding‌ poets,‌ musicians, and comedians to​ showcase their talents. Join us for an evening of ‌diverse performances where you can either ⁣join in⁢ or simply‍ enjoy the show with⁣ your favorite drink. Check out our schedule⁤ below for more⁣ cultural happenings:

DateEventLocationTime
March 12Open Mic⁤ NightThe Coffee House7 PM
March 14-16Art ‌& Soul ExhibitionDowntown ‌Arts District10 AM – 6 PM
March 15-17Shadows of the PastGrand Junction Theatre7:30 PM
